Configuring the Unit via Control Panel
When you start your unit the first time, or reset factory defaults, or when the terminal
recovers flash software, the Setup Wizard leads you through the process of setting
essential parameters, including the IP address, name resolution, and display
characteristics.
After you have performed initial configuration through the Setup Wizard, you can
modify configuration settings through the Control Panel.
Accessing the Control Panel
To access the Control Panel select the Start button on the desktop. From the menu,
select Settings and then Control Panel.
Through the Control Panel, you can perform the following configuration tasks:
• Check hardware and software status of the terminal.
• Change the network configuration.
• Reset the terminal to standard factory defaults.
• Change attributes for the keyboard, mouse and display.
• Adjust the audio volume and sounds properties.
• Specify server for software updates.
• Add/configure a local -attached printer.
• Enable/configure security settings for Connection Manager and Terminal Properties.
• Configure Advanced Settings such as DHCP Options, Global ICA Settings and SNMP.
• Configure local browser settings (if applicable).
